    Best vapes for beginners: FAQs

    Q: What is the best temperature for a dry herb vaporizer?

    A: It depends on your goals.

    ≤ 360°F / 182°C - best flavor, smoothest hits

    360–400°F / 182–204°C - flavor + clouds balance

    ≥ 400°F / 204°C - thick clouds, strongest effects

    Q: Do I need a grinder?

    A: Not required, but most vapes prefer ground herb for even cooking and consistent vapor. Learn more in our grinder guide.
